The demand for child-resistant (CR) packaging has shifted from niche pharmaceutical applications to a multi-billion dollar requirement spanning cannabis, household products, personal care, and chemical industries. Regulatory bodies globally, most notably the United States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) and European conformity authorities (administering EN 862/ISO 8317 standards), enforce strict mandates on packaging containing potentially hazardous substances.
To achieve certification under **CPSC 16 CFR § 1700.20**, a container must pass a strict testing protocol involving a child test group (aged 42–51 months) and an adult control group (aged 50–70 years). The package is deemed compliant only if the vast majority of children cannot open it within a set timeframe, while the senior adults can easily access the contents. This requires structural engineers to balance two competing forces: **high child resistance** and **high senior adult accessibility**.
As legal frameworks tighten around cannabis-infused edibles (such as gummies), pre-rolled joints, concentrates, and botanical extracts, brands face significant liability if their packaging fails compliance. Concurrently, the global push to phase out single-use plastics has directed brands toward **tinplate steel**, which is infinitely recyclable, premium in appearance, and capable of forming secure, child-safe mechanical locks.

Because tinplate is subject to variations in temper and thickness (ranging from 0.21mm to 0.25mm), minor design defects can render a lid impossible to open for seniors or insecure for children. CR Tin implements **Finite Element Analysis (FEA)** during the 3D CAD design phase to calculate flex limits, ensuring the locking mechanisms perform consistently over hundreds of opening cycles.

Global transport logistics pose unique challenges for bulky tin packaging, which is vulnerable to denting if packed incorrectly. CR Tin addresses this by using heavy-duty export carton packaging, custom outer pallets, and humidity-controlled shipping configurations to protect the metal containers during transit.
